Comprehending the Necessity of Titration
ADHD medications, particularly stimulants, do not work like prescription antibiotics, where a dose is frequently identified by body weight. Rather, ADHD medication effectiveness is identified by private metabolism, the density of dopamine receptors in the brain, and how quickly an individual's system clears the drug.
A high-dosage prescription might be necessary for a petite individual, while a larger person might find success on the least expensive possible dosage. This biological unpredictability makes the titration duration essential. Without it, a client may too soon desert a helpful medication because the starting dose was expensive (causing stress and anxiety) or too low (providing no relief).
The Titration Process: Step-by-Step
The titration procedure is a collective effort between the patient and their doctor. It typically follows a structured development to guarantee security and accuracy.
Standard Assessment: Before starting, clinicians record the client's standard heart rate, blood pressure, and a subjective "sign rating."The Starting Dose: Patients typically start on the least expensive available dose of a specific medication. This "low and slow" method decreases the danger of extreme negative reactions.The Incremental Increase: If the preliminary dose is well-tolerated but symptoms persist, the clinician increases the dosage at set intervals (typically every 7 to 14 days).Tracking and Feedback: The patient tracks their symptoms and side effects daily, offering this information to the clinician during weekly or bi-weekly check-ins.Reaching the "Sweet Spot": The procedure continues until the client reaches a "restorative window" where focus and emotional policy are optimized without significant discomfort.Comparison of Medication Types and Titration Windows
Different ADHD medications have varying beginning times and titration schedules. The two primary categories are stimulants and non-stimulants.
Table 1: Common ADHD Medication Titration OverviewMedication CategoryCommon ExamplesTypical Titration SpeedDuration to Full EffectStimulants (Short-Acting)Ritalin, Adderall IRWeekly adjustmentsImmediate (30-60 minutes)Stimulants (Long-Acting)Vyvanse, ConcertaWeekly to Bi-weekly1-- 2 hours for everyday onsetNon-Stimulants (SNRI)Strattera (Atomoxetine)Monthly modifications4-- 8 weeksAlpha-2 AgonistsGuanfacine (Intuniv)Weekly adjustments2-- 4 weeksTracking Progress and Side Effects
Throughout titration, grownups must become professional observers of their own habits. It prevails to experience minor negative effects throughout the first couple of days of a dosage increase, which typically go away as the body adjusts. Nevertheless, comparing "momentary adjustment" and "incorrect dose" is crucial.
Secret Factors to MonitorDuration of Effect: Does the medication last through the workday, or does it disappear by 2:00 PM?The "Crash": Does the individual experience irritation or extreme fatigue as the medication leaves their system?Executive Function: Is it simpler to start tasks, manage time, and organize thoughts?Physical Health: Are there alters in hunger, sleep patterns, or heart rate?Table 2: Identifying the "Therapeutic Window"Sign of Under-DosageIndications of Optimal Dosage (The Sweet Spot)Signs of Over-DosageContinued "brain fog"Improved job initiationFeeling "zombie-like" or roboticFrequent distractibilityDecreased internal restlessnessHigh levels of anxiety/paranoiaNo change in impulsivityAbility to "pause" before reactingRacing heart or palpitationsExcessive sleepinessContinual focus without hyperfocusExtreme irritability (the "rebound")The Role of the Patient in Successful Titration

The course to the ideal dose is hardly ever a straight line. Lots of adults come across "plateaus" where a dosage works for a month and then seems to lose efficacy. This is often not a sign of "tolerance" in the traditional sense, however rather a sign that the body has fully changed and the dosage is still somewhat below the restorative threshold.
In addition, external aspects can influence titration. High caffeine intake, absence of sleep, or hormone fluctuations (especially in ladies during their menstrual cycle) can disrupt how medication performs. Practitioners frequently advise clients to limit caffeine during titration to avoid masking the real results of the ADHD medication.

FREQUENTLY ASKED QUESTION: ADHD Medication Titration1. The length of time does the titration procedure generally take?
For stimulants, titration generally lasts in between 4 to 8 weeks. For non-stimulants like Atomoxetine, the process can take longer-- frequently 2 to 3 months-- because the medication needs time to develop in the body's system to reach complete effectiveness.
2. What should an individual do if they experience a severe negative effects?
If a patient experiences severe side effects such as chest pain, extreme shortness of breath, or ideas of self-harm, they ought to stop the medication right away and contact their physician or emergency situation services. For mild negative effects like a dry mouth or a slight headache, it is usually advised to wait a couple of days to see if the symptoms dissipate, though these ought to still be reported to the medical professional.
3. Can titration be done without a medical professional?
No. Titration includes illegal drugs (when it comes to stimulants) and requires professional medical oversight. Adjusting doses without a clinician's assistance threatens and can cause adverse cardiovascular occasions or psychological distress.
4. Why does the medication seem to work at first and then stop working?
This is frequently referred to as the "honeymoon phase." The initial low dosage may provide a small boost in dopamine that feels substantial, but as the brain reaches a consistent state, the individual might realize their signs aren't completely handled. 5. Does body weight affect the titration of ADHD meds?
Unlike numerous other medications, ADHD stimulants are not mainly dose-dependent on weight. Brain chemistry and metabolic rate are the main factors. A 200lb male might require a smaller sized dose than a 120lb lady. This is exactly why the titration process is used rather of weight-based calculations.
